Parametric Curve
A curve whose coordinates x and y are both dependent variables given as functions of a third independent variable t, called a parameter.
Eliminating the Parameter
Rewriting two parametric equations as a single equation relating the variables x and y to better understand the graph of a curve.
Tangent Line in Parametric Equations
To find the tangent line of a parametric curve at a specific point, you utilize slopes and the Parametric Derivative Formula.
Point Slope Form
An equation of the form y - y₁ = m(x - x₁), used to define a line based on a point and slope.
Parametric Derivative Formula
A formula used to find the slope of the tangent line for parametric equations, where x and y are functions of the parameter t.
Initial and Terminal Points
Points on a parametric curve defined by the parameter values t=a (Initial Point) and t=b (Terminal Point).
